On Monday, the Joint Finance Committee voted 11-4 to approve the request by the Wisconsin Economic Development Corporation (WEDC) to reallocate $8 million in early stage tax credits to the Business Development Tax Credit program. The 2015-17 Biennial Budget allocation of $17 million in Business Development Tax Credits for calendar year 2016 is set to run out at the start of July.
